The sides of a square are 3 2/7 inches long.
What is the area of the square?

Respuesta :

andersondestiny25 andersondestiny25
  • 01-05-2020
Area is just height times width so if it’s a square all sides are equal so you do 3 2/7 time 3 2/7 and get 10.796 in^2
